Christmas Star

Dawn is slowly flooding the night
she's rolling in tender waves
into my shore

In her blooms the flame of wild sunsets
chasing the utmost skies
her skin, waving sea of dark wheat
softly caressed by a sigh of wind

In her coalesce the hymns of the night sky
rejoicing in butterfly comets
adorning each dawn
with golden dust

By the grace of her star
all winters must fade
thawing bitter frost in deep soil
giving birth to the rose
defying time.


(for D.)
